"In response to the demands of capitalism and the American dream, my father, brother, and husband were among the Black men who were confronted to believe that their values, self-worth, and most of the problems in their life hinge on money: the lack of it; the devaluation of it; how people will use you to get it; what others will do to you to get the little bit you have. Some Black men I have known believed that by obtaining the right job, or a car, which they often could not afford, they would immediately be elected to a position of "all rightness." How can it be all right to ground your sense of self in something that can so easily be repossessed? A physical sense of security is the easiest to lose because it is determined by external factors."
